Sažetak
In the article, on the basis of polynomial regression analysis, adequate mathematical models of pipe production at the main enterprises of the mining and metallurgical complex of Ukraine are constructed. This made it possible to forecast the develpment of the relevant production chains. At the same time, the processing of experimental data was carrried out by modern means of information technology. To build mathematical models, a hypothesis was put forward about the polynomial dependense of the experimental data.
